Cloud Computing Solutions: Empowering Businesses in the Digital Age

In today’s fast-paced and interconnected world, businesses are constantly seeking ways to streamline their operations, enhance productivity, and stay ahead of the competition. One technology that has revolutionized the way businesses operate is cloud computing. With its numerous benefits and flexibility, cloud computing solutions have become a game-changer for organizations of all sizes.

So, what exactly is cloud computing? Simply put, it refers to the delivery of computing services over the internet. Instead of relying on local servers or personal computers to store and process data, businesses can now leverage remote servers hosted in data centers worldwide. These servers are accessible through an internet connection, allowing users to access their applications and data from anywhere at any time.

One of the key advantages of cloud computing solutions is scalability. Traditional IT infrastructure often requires significant upfront investments in hardware and software that may not align with a company’s current needs. With cloud computing, businesses can scale their resources up or down as required, paying only for what they use. This flexibility allows organizations to adapt quickly to changing market demands without the hassle or expense of physical infrastructure upgrades.

Security is another crucial aspect that cloud computing solutions address effectively. Cloud service providers invest heavily in robust security measures to protect their clients’ data from unauthorized access or breaches. These providers employ advanced encryption techniques, multi-factor authentication, regular backups, and constant monitoring to ensure data integrity and confidentiality. Additionally, storing data in the cloud reduces the risk of loss due to hardware failure or natural disasters since it is stored remotely on redundant servers.

Collaboration and remote work have become increasingly prevalent in today’s business landscape. Cloud computing solutions enable seamless collaboration by providing real-time access to shared files and applications across different locations or even time zones. Team members can collaborate on projects simultaneously without worrying about version control issues or compatibility problems. This level of connectivity fosters better communication and enhances productivity within teams.

Furthermore, cloud computing solutions offer businesses the opportunity to leverage adv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ML). By harnessing the power of the cloud, organizations can process and analyze vast amounts of data in real-time, unlocking valuable insights that can drive informed decision-making and innovation. These technologies can automate repetitive tasks, optimize processes, and improve overall operational efficiency.

Choosing the Right Cloud Computing Solution for Your Business

In today’s digital landscape, cloud computing has emerged as a game-changer for businesses looking to enhance their operations and stay ahead of the competition. However, with a multitude of cloud computing solutions available, it can be overwhelming to determine which one is the best fit for your business needs. That’s why conducting thorough research is crucial to ensure you find the most suitable solution.

The first step in researching cloud computing solutions is understanding the different types available. The three primary models are public, private, and hybrid clouds. Public clouds are managed by third-party providers and offer scalability and cost-effectiveness, making them ideal for startups or small businesses. Private clouds, on the other hand, provide dedicated resources and enhanced security but require significant investments in infrastructure. Hybrid clouds combine elements of both public and private clouds, providing flexibility to businesses with varying needs.

Once you have a grasp of the different types of cloud computing solutions, consider your specific business requirements. Assess factors such as scalability needs, data storage requirements, security concerns, compliance regulations, and budget constraints. Each solution offers unique features and benefits that align differently with these considerations.

Next, delve into researching reputable cloud service providers that offer the solutions you are interested in. Look for providers with a strong track record in delivering reliable services and excellent customer support. Read reviews from existing clients to gauge their satisfaction levels and evaluate whether they have experience serving businesses similar to yours.

Additionally, consider factors like data centre locations and reliability. Choosing a provider with geographically distributed data centres ensures better redundancy and minimizes downtime risks. Look for certifications such as ISO 27001 or SOC 2 compliance that demonstrate a provider’s commitment to data security.

Another essential aspect of your research should involve understanding pricing models offered by different providers. Compare pricing structures based on factors like storage usage, bandwidth consumption, or any additional services required. Ensure transparency in pricing to avoid unexpected costs down the line.

Lastly, don’t hesitate to seek expert advice. Consult with IT professionals or cloud computing consultants who can provide insights and recommendations based on your specific business needs. They can help you navigate through the complexities of cloud computing solutions and guide you towards the most suitable option.

Consider the Security Implications of Cloud Computing Solutions

As businesses increasingly embrace cloud computing solutions, it is crucial to address the security implications that come with storing data in a cloud-based environment. While cloud providers invest heavily in robust security measures, it is essential for businesses to take additional steps to protect their valuable data from malicious activity.

First and foremost, it is vital to choose a reputable and trustworthy cloud service provider. Conduct thorough research and due diligence before selecting a provider. Look for providers that have a strong track record in security and compliance, with certifications such as ISO 27001 or SOC 2. Additionally, review their data protection policies and ensure they align with your organization’s specific security requirements.

Implementing strong access controls is another critical aspect of securing your data in the cloud. Ensure that only authorized personnel have access to sensitive information by implementing multi-factor authentication (MFA) and role-based access controls (RBAC). Regularly review user permissions to ensure they are up-to-date and revoke access promptly when an employee leaves the organization.

Encrypting data both at rest and in transit adds an extra layer of protection against unauthorized access. Utilize encryption technologies provided by your cloud service provider or consider implementing additional encryption measures for sensitive data. This way, even if someone gains unauthorized access to your data, they will not be able to decipher its contents without the encryption key.

Regularly monitoring and auditing your cloud environment is crucial for detecting any potential security vulnerabilities or suspicious activities. Enable logging and monitoring features provided by your cloud service provider and implement intrusion detection systems (IDS) or security information and event management (SIEM) tools. These measures will help you identify any unusual activity promptly, allowing you to take appropriate action.

Backup your data regularly to ensure resilience against potential data loss or breaches. Cloud service providers often offer automated backup solutions, but it’s essential to understand their backup policies and verify that backups are performed regularly. Consider implementing additional backup measures to maintain control over your data and have an extra layer of protection in case of any unforeseen circumstances.

Lastly, educating your employees about cloud security best practices is vital. Conduct regular training sessions to raise awareness about potential threats, phishing attacks, and the importance of maintaining strong passwords. Encourage employees to report any suspicious activities promptly and provide clear guidelines on data handling and sharing within the cloud environment.

Cloud Computing Solutions: Understanding Data Storage and Costs

When considering cloud computing solutions for your business, it is crucial to have a clear understanding of how much data you will be able to store on the cloud and any associated costs or restrictions that may apply. This knowledge will help you make informed decisions and avoid unexpected expenses or limitations down the line.

Data storage capacity is a vital aspect to consider when adopting cloud computing. Different cloud service providers offer varying storage options, ranging from a few gigabytes to several terabytes or more. It is essential to assess your current and future data storage needs to ensure that the chosen cloud solution can accommodate your requirements effectively.

Understanding the associated costs of data storage is equally important. Cloud service providers typically offer pricing models based on the amount of storage used, often measured in gigabytes or terabytes per month. It is crucial to evaluate these pricing structures and determine if they align with your budgetary constraints. Additionally, some providers may charge additional fees for specific services such as data transfer or accessing archived data, so it’s essential to factor in these potential costs as well.

Alongside storage limits and costs, it’s vital to be aware of any usage restrictions that may apply. Some cloud service providers impose limitations on data transfer speeds or bandwidth usage, which can impact the performance of your applications or access to your stored data. Understanding these restrictions beforehand allows you to assess whether they align with your business requirements and if they may hinder your operations.

To ensure a smooth transition to cloud computing and avoid any surprises, consider the following steps:

  1. Assess Your Data Storage Needs: Evaluate the volume of data you currently have and estimate future growth projections. This analysis will help determine how much storage capacity you require from a cloud provider.
  2. Research Cloud Service Providers: Explore different providers’ offerings and compare their storage options, pricing models, and any associated restrictions carefully. Look for providers that align with your needs in terms of storage capacity, scalability, and cost-effectiveness.
  3. Consider Data Security: Evaluate the security measures offered by cloud providers to ensure the protection of your data. Look for features such as encryption, access controls, and regular data backups to safeguard your information.
  4. Plan for Scalability: Anticipate future growth and assess whether the chosen cloud solution can accommodate your expanding storage needs. Scalability is essential to avoid disruptions or the need for frequent migrations between different providers.
  5. Monitor and Optimize Usage: Regularly monitor your data usage to identify any potential bottlenecks or excessive costs. Optimize your storage usage by implementing efficient data management practices such as archiving infrequently accessed data or compressing files when appropriate.

Cloud Computing Solutions: The Importance of Automated Backups

In the digital era, where data is the lifeblood of businesses, safeguarding it is paramount. When considering cloud computing solutions, one crucial aspect to look into is whether automated backups are available. This additional layer of protection can be a lifesaver should something go wrong with your system or data storage solution in the future.

Automated backups offer peace of mind by ensuring that your data is regularly and securely backed up without requiring manual intervention. Instead of relying on employees to remember to perform backups or risking human error, cloud computing providers can automate this critical task. This means that your valuable data will be protected even if you forget or are unable to initiate the backup process.

The benefits of automated backups extend beyond simple convenience. They provide an added layer of protection against various potential risks and threats. For instance, in the event of hardware failure, natural disasters, or cyberattacks, having up-to-date backups ensures that you can quickly restore your systems and minimize downtime.

Additionally, automated backups help protect against accidental deletion or corruption of data. Human error is inevitable, and mistakes happen. By having regular automated backups in place, you can easily recover previous versions of files or restore lost data without significant disruptions to your business operations.

Furthermore, compliance requirements and industry regulations often necessitate robust backup strategies. Automated backups provide an audit trail and ensure that you meet legal obligations for data retention and protection. This not only helps avoid potential penalties but also demonstrates your commitment to maintaining the integrity and security of sensitive information.

When evaluating cloud computing solutions for your business needs, it’s essential to inquire about the availability and reliability of automated backup features. Consider factors such as frequency (how often backups occur), retention period (how long backups are stored), and recovery options (how easily you can retrieve backed-up data).

Maximizing the Benefits of Cloud Computing: Training Your Staff for Secure Access

As businesses increasingly adopt cloud computing solutions, it is crucial to ensure that all staff members are well-trained on how to use the system effectively and securely access their files online. This simple yet essential tip can significantly enhance productivity, data security, and collaboration within your organization.

Cloud systems offer a wealth of features and functionalities that can streamline workflows and empower employees to work efficiently from anywhere. However, without proper training, staff members may not fully grasp the potential of these solutions or understand how to navigate them securely.

Training sessions should be conducted to familiarize employees with the cloud system’s interface, features, and tools. They should learn how to store files in the cloud, access them remotely, and collaborate with team members effectively. Additionally, staff should be educated on best practices for maintaining data security and privacy when using cloud services.

Emphasize the importance of strong passwords and two-factor authentication (2FA) as part of secure access protocols. Encourage employees to create unique passwords that combine letters, numbers, and symbols while avoiding common phrases or personal information. Implementing 2FA adds an extra layer of security by requiring a second verification step, such as a code sent to a mobile device.

Furthermore, training should cover data sharing practices within the cloud system. Employees need to understand how file permissions work and how to grant or restrict access to specific individuals or teams. Educate them on sharing files securely by setting appropriate access levels and regularly reviewing permissions to ensure they align with changing project requirements or team dynamics.

It is also essential to educate staff about potential risks associated with cloud computing solutions. Teach them about phishing attacks, malware threats, and other forms of cyber threats that could compromise data security. Train employees on identifying suspicious emails or links that may lead to unauthorized access attempts or data breaches.

Regular refresher courses can help keep staff members up-to-date with the latest features and security practices. Cloud systems often undergo updates and enhancements, and training sessions can ensure that employees are aware of new functionalities that can further optimize their workflow.
